How are the English Bill of Rights and the Magna Carta similar?
both worked to render the king powerless
both were concerned with the natural rights of man
both limited the king’s power and gave power to citizens
both worked to set up a multi-branched government

right, both of them are limits on the power of the government. a second similarity is that they are both written contracts of sorts that spell out what governments can and cannot do.
